We are thrilled to celebrate Sean Kueny, who has been named the 2025 Outstanding Senior in the Humanities for the Dodge Family College of Arts and Sciences at the University of Oklahoma!

A native of Lee’s Summit, Missouri, Sean is pursuing a double major in Philosophy (Dodge Family College of Arts and Sciences) and Architecture through the Christopher C. Gibbs College of Architecture’s 3½ + 1½ year Master of Architecture program. This unique academic path allows him to simultaneously engage in undergraduate and graduate coursework in the humanities and design.

Reflecting on his time at OU, Sean shares, “The opportunity to concurrently study architecture and philosophy has been very enriching. Architecture combines creativity and practicality, while philosophy enhances the critical thinking needed to combine the two.”

Looking ahead, Sean plans to complete his graduate studies in Architecture next year and begin his professional career at an architecture firm, possibly in the Kansas City area.

Remembering Robert L. Wesley

Robert L. Wesley, a pioneering architect and beloved mentor, has died at age 88. A graduate of the University of Oklahoma, Wesley joined Skidmore, Owings & Merrill (SOM) in 1964 and became the firm's first Black partner in 1984. Throughout his career, he contributed to significant architectural projects while maintaining a strong commitment to civic engagement and professional mentorship.
